In 2025, the official standard requirements for fertilizer synergists will be established

2026-01-15

In 2025,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s formulated and issued the standard requirements for fertilizer synergists (NY/T4541-2025), which provides direction for the green and synergistic development of agriculture.
1. Fertilizer synergist
In the process of fertilizer production or application, a general term for a class of non-plant mineral nutrients and non-hormonal substances that are added to fertilizers to improve fertilizer utilization by enhancing nutrient supply, promoting nutrient absorption by plants, or regulating soil microbial and enzyme activities.
Once again, it is clarified that plant regulators can only be used as pesticides, not as fertilizer synergists. The applicable scopes and official positions of the two are clearly distinguished and must not be confused. Adding regulators in violation of regulations is illegal.
II. Raw materials and preparation method of fertilizer synergist
It is mainly divided into three types: natural/plant-derived material extracts, microbial metabolites, and chemically synthesized substances.
Among them, natural/plant-derived material extracts mainly include humic acid, alginic acid, amino acids, oligosaccharides/polysaccharides, etc;
The metabolic products of microorganisms mainly include γ-polyglutamic acid, γ-aminobutyric acid, etc;
Chemically synthesized substances mainly include urease inhibitors, nitrification inhibitors, etc.
III. Quality indicators of fertilizer synergist
It should comply with the corresponding national standards or industry standards. For fertilizer synergist products for which there are no relevant national or industry standards, applicable group standards, enterprise standards, etc. may be followed.
IV. Safety of Fertilizer Synergist
The addition of fertilizer synergist to the fertilization process does not pose production safety issues such as combustion and explosion;
When applied to fertilizer production equipment, the synergist does not corrode the equipment, does not react violently with the fertilizer, and does not release toxic or harmful gases;
It does not cause toxicity to plants, animals, or the human body, and does not damage the soil environment.
V. Identification and instructions for use
1. The product packaging container should bear the following information: name and address of the manufacturing enterprise, contact information, product name, product dosage form, name and content of active ingredients, product standard number, production date/batch number, net content, shelf life, storage conditions, and inspection certificate.
2. The product specification should include the product usage method, indicated pH value, maximum indicated value of water insoluble matter (liquid), maximum indicated value of moisture content (for solid products), indicated value or indicated range of density, maximum indicated value of heavy metal content, maximum indicated value of viscosity, as well as the tolerance of synergists and the conditions for formulation restrictions.
